    First time dining at the Sunset Grille and it definitely won't be the last. Making a reservation was easy and the ambiance was clean and inviting with a beautiful view. Our server was attentive and checked in on us frequently. My husband and son shared a special for the day - the 40oz tomahawk steak with loaded mashed potatoes. Presentation-wise, this steak looked incredible. Flavor was on point, perfectly seasoned and the exact temperature requested (medium rare). My other son and I shared the crabcake entree and the crabcakes were delicious! Very little filler and moist on the inside. Asparagus was also perfectly cooked and seasoned. We were so impressed with this meal that we will keep Sunset Grille in rotation every time we come to Ocean City.

    Everything about this restaurant start to finish was amazing, from the ambiance, drinks, service and food. There was a 45-minute to hour wait downstairs but self seating upstairs. So we decided to sit upstairs at a four-top table if which was right next to their patio outside seating . The ambiance was giving very much beach vibes and we loved it! I love the varying options in food choices, the lamb chops were delicious abd you got four, the cream of crab soup was delicious with nice chunks of crab meat. The drinks were amazing and the crispy lobster fingers were absolutely amazing! The restaurants well kept and the food came in great time and the service was fantastic. Kenzie was our server , she was very attentive and quick. I would definitely recommend this restaurant and we'll be back !

    We loved our visits to this restaurant this summer. Came for a bday dinner and on 4th of July. Both times we made reservations for a table on the dock facing the marina. The view is absolutely beautiful and the palm trees & decor is great for pics. The food was delicious. Everything we ordered with crab had huge portions of clean lump crab meat. The shrimp and crab tortellini dinner was everyone's fav so far. The drink menu is great and my husband loved the Pain Kill cocktail. The spicy margarita was a little sweet for me but still delicious. The staff is great and friendly. The pricing is average for this area and the portion sizes are very good, especially for seafood. We'll definitely come again.

    It's been several years since I have updated my review of here so what better time on my 10th trip to do such a thing. Anyway - party of 8 for this trip, we had Gregory L. as our waiter. He seemed like a pretty straight shooter and quite attentive to the details: from breaking down the menu, tips, tricks and recommendations- as well as explaining his moves with placing orders and drinks. Started with an aged barrel bourbon Manhattan, and the table got several appetizers: burrata with focaccia, cream of crab soup. The burrata was kind of a mess: I've seen this become a trend at restaurants where burrata is just a pile of weirdly sliced tomatoes and a burrata in the middle. I would much rather have a smaller sample of tomatoes that way there's no waste but this was good. Would have also liked more balsamic on top of everything. The cream of crab soup was REALLY good. A little more liquid than a thicker style - but the flavors were insanely well-layered. Very good. For my entree I got the peppercorn wagyu steak with horseradish sauce and chimichuri. I added a crab cake as well and fresh vegetable medley. Everything was very fresh - BUT! THE STEAK WAS BADLY RARE WHEN I ORDERED MEDIUM! On a steak that is served sliced, there is no excuse for an undercooked steak. Don't send it back bc I'm a team player. For a dessert we ordered several options to share around the table: pie in a jar, cheesecake, and the turtle sundae. The pie in a jar is a MUST-TRY: peanut butter mousse, layered with Oreo pieces, and whipped cream on top. WOW. Seems simplistic but the flavors were great. The cheesecake was a toffee with Heath pieces. I believe the cheesecake was no-bake. But it was very good. I liked the toffee underneath the cake, and the heath pieces were very good. The turtle ice cream sundae was HUGE: like 3 brownies and 4 scoops of ice cream - covered in chocolate and caramel sauces with whipped cream. Overall this was a very good meal - but the steak being undercooked really kept it from a perfect experience. Overall very good. Again.
